PHASE 1: FOUNDATION – Google Indexing & Site Readiness
1. Ensure Google Can Crawl and Index Your Site
- Verify your site is not blocked by
robots.txt
or meta tags (noindex
) - Submit your sitemap.xml to Google Search Console
- Check for crawl errors or warnings in Search Console
2. Set Up Analytics & Webmaster Tools
- Set up Google Analytics 4
- Connect Google Search Console to monitor search performance
- Link GA4 and Search Console for full insights
3. Create & Submit a Business Profile
- Create a Google Business Profile
- Add high-quality business info: address, phone, hours, photos
- Add your business to Bing Places and Apple Business Connect
PHASE 2: ON-PAGE SEO
4. Optimize Website Content
- Make sure your homepage has the your full company name and location in:
<title>
tag<meta description>
<h1>
tag- First paragraph
- Add pages for each service (e.g., Investment Planning, Retirement, Tax Strategy)
- Include your NAP (Name, Address, Phone number) in the site footer
- Add a FAQ page with rich keyword phrases (e.g., “How to choose a financial advisor in Emeryville”)
5. Optimize Technical SEO
- Use HTTPS (SSL)
- Ensure mobile responsiveness
- Improve page load speed
- Add alt text for all images
- Add structured data (schema.org) for:
- Local business
- Services
- Reviews (if available)
PHASE 3: OFF-PAGE SEO & BACKLINKS
6. Local Citations and Directory Listings
- Submit your business to:
- Yelp
- Yellow Pages
- Better Business Bureau
- Wealth management directories like SmartAsset, WiserAdvisor, etc.
7. Build High-Quality Backlinks
- Get listed in your local Chamber of Commerce
- Reach out to financial blogs or podcasts for interviews
- Guest post on personal finance blogs or write articles for Medium/LinkedIn
PHASE 4: CONTENT FOR SEO & LLMs
8. Publish High-Quality Content Regularly
- Create a blog with articles like:
- “How to plan for retirement in the Bay Area”
- “Top 5 tax strategies for small business owners in Emeryville”
- Include your name, city, services in each post for local relevance
- Use FAQs and headings with natural language phrasing for LLMs
9. Optimize for Featured Snippets
- Use bullet lists, tables, and direct answers in blog posts
- Structure FAQs using FAQ Schema
10. Create a Media Kit or About Page for LLMs
- Add bios of key team members with professional credentials
- Explain your values, process, and approach to wealth management
- Mention you’re based in Emeryville, California
PHASE 5: MONITORING & GROWTH
11. Track Rankings and Visibility
- Use free tools like Ubersuggest or Google Search Console to monitor rankings
- Check that a search for your company name shows your site
12. Encourage Reviews
- Ask satisfied clients for reviews on:
- Google Business Profile
- Yelp
PHASE 6: VISIBILITY IN LLMs (Like ChatGPT, Bing Copilot)
13. Get Mentioned in Reputable Sources
- Publish press releases about your launch via services like PRWeb or EIN Presswire
- Create or update your LinkedIn page for your business
- Create a Wikipedia page if your business meets notability standards
- Register your business with data aggregators like Data Axle, Factual, Yext
14. Be Transparent and Authoritative
- Use schema to denote person (advisor) profiles, certifications (e.g. CFP, CPA)
- Publish content that directly answers financial questions — these are more likely to be quoted by AI tools
